Wheel Balancer

Looks like balancers for GL1800 only. Lamont's done all the R&D on these balancers to get these available to the Spyder community.
Buckskin

I got a PM about wheel balancers are cheaper on Wingstuff website. Has anyone purchased?
 
I just put Lamonster's Centramatic front balancers on when I put a new pair of PPA Widow 15 wheels on. First 50 mile ride to recheck and torque the lug nuts was a noticible improvement and there's NO balance weights on my new Rims.....
